Google Maps has evolved far beyond being just a tool for directions. While many users primarily utilize it for GPS navigation, there are a variety of features hidden within the app that can significantly enhance your travel experience. Here are three exceptional features worth exploring.
1. Immersive View
The Immersive View feature allows you to explore a location in a detailed 3D environment. This innovative tool gives users a comprehensive view of a place, including its surroundings, and helps in planning visits more effectively. You can check out how busy a location is at different times of the day, making it easier to choose when to go.
2. Live View
Live View utilizes augmented reality (AR) to give you real-time directions. By holding up your smartphone, you can see arrows and directions overlaid on the street in front of you. This feature is particularly useful in unfamiliar areas, making it much easier to find your way without constantly looking down at your device.
3. Crowdsourced Place Details
Crowdsourced place details allow users to contribute information about local businesses and landmarks. This can include everything from opening hours and menu items to photos and reviews. By checking these user-generated insights, you can get a better understanding of what to expect before visiting a place.
How to Access These Features
To make the most of these features, ensure you have the latest version of Google Maps installed on your device. Here's how to access them:
- Open Google Maps app.
- Search for the location you want to explore.
- Tap on 'Immersive View' for 3D exploration.
- Use 'Live View' by selecting directions and tapping the AR button.
- Check 'Crowdsourced Details' in the location info section.
